## Logistics Provider Transition — Managers Only

We are moving from Dovetail Freight to Marlowe Carriers effective the first of next quarter. Heads of department should audit open shipments, update routing guides, and confirm dock schedules with operations. Service levels are contractually improved; costs fall roughly 6%. Please hold external communication until the note below is reviewed.

management briefing: The pricing group signed off on a budget of $40.7 million for Project Holath. The renewal with Holethax Holdings closes at $35.8 million a year, 63 percent above the last contract.

## WebSocket Compression: Who Handles It

Support: customers on Nettlewire clients may report high CPU with compression enabled, or bandwidth spikes with it off. This is a known tradeoff, not a bug. Collect client version and message volume before escalating. The transport team (owner: Dara Quent) answers all compression questions. Route tickets and queries to them here.

alerts address for baduf-hahap: istwyn@torvaio.internal

FAQ: How do I restore the Verdanto scheduler after a database wipe?

The Verdanto plant-watering scheduler stores zone timings in an encrypted snapshot, rebuilt nightly by the Mossbrook job. If a reviewer needs to verify restore behavior, run the restore task against the staging snapshot; schedules repopulate within a minute. The snapshot archive is passphrase-protected, and the decryption step will prompt interactively. Use the recovery passphrase shown directly below this entry.

recovery phrase for fajeg-kawep: druix-gorius-briax-ulaeth-fraox-lammir-pelox-jormir-pelwyn-julir

### Changelog — v3.8: Rounding defaults changed

Heads up, plugin authors: Coinloom previously rounded converted amounts half-up at two decimals, which caused drift on high-volume batches. As of v3.8 we default to banker's rounding with four internal decimal places, truncating only at display time. If your plugin did its own rounding, remove it — you'll double-round otherwise. The new defaults ship with these configuration values.

config for kahag-tafop:
WENWYN_PIN=7412
WENWYN_TENANT=fenion
WENWYN_METRICS_HOST=metrics.wenwyn.zemvarnet.local
WENWYN_SEAL=seal_cafee3b9
WENWYN_STANDBY_TEAM=praox